I host a number of websites, my own mail, and anything else I can spend spare time on so that I get to have ownership of my stuff on the internet, how I can present it, and exercise my own self-reliance.
At the start of 2022, I migrated my services off of Debian to use OpenBSD 7.0. This website serves as a series of ropes I tied down whenever I got something working, so that I can get back to where I was if I ever need to start from zero — both as a tutorial for how to set a service up, and as a recipe book for how to do what I want.
This website assumes you have access to some internet domain from a registrar. You can use any registrar or VPS provider, though these articles will standardize on OpenBSD 7, and assumes you know how to set up DNS records, reverse DNS records, and deploy with SSH keys.
